When I started making tamales, advice from seasoned cooks really helped. The key was soaking the corn husks well to prevent tearing, and spreading the masa thin for even cooking. It took a few tries to perfect, but now my friends love when I experiment with fillings like pineapple and jalapeño. Have fun trying different combos! 🌽✨
 
Hey there! Making tamales is all about love and patience, but I got you covered! Mix masa with broth & lard 'til fluffy, then spread on soaked corn husks, add filling (like spicy pork or veggies), wrap 'em up, steam 'til magic happens. Your friends will flip! Thanks a bunch for the tips!🌽🎉
